DevOps Engineer III
📍 Job Overview
- Job Title: DevOps Engineer III
- Company: Vonage
- Location: Bengaluru, Karnataka, India
- Job Type: On-site
- Category: DevOps Engineer
- Date Posted: June 19, 2025
- Experience Level: Mid-Senior level (5-10 years)
- Remote Status: On-site (Remote OK)
🚀 Role Summary
- Key Responsibilities: Develop and expand Vonage's core cloud platform, ensuring resilience, compliance, and security for voice, messaging, video, and data capabilities across Unified Communications, contact centers, and communication APIs.
- Key Technologies: AWS, GCP, Capella, Enterprise Redis, Mongo, Python with FastAPI, CloudFormation, Terraform (Atlantis), Ansible, Docker, Kubernetes, Crossplane.
💻 Primary Responsibilities
- Cloud Platform Development: Utilize infrastructure as code (IaC) tools to automate cloud resource provisioning, integrate Crossplane for multi-cloud infrastructure management, and ensure scalability, performance, and reliability.
- Kubernetes Cluster Management: Deploy, manage, and optimize Kubernetes clusters, ensuring they meet the required performance and security standards.
- CI/CD Pipeline Development: Develop, maintain, and optimize CI/CD pipelines for automated testing, building, and deployment of applications within Kubernetes environments, incorporating package management tools for application dependencies.
- Security and Compliance: Design and implement least privilege access policies, configure and deploy cloud security tools, and ensure infrastructure compliance and security protocols.
- Cross-functional Collaboration: Collaborate with software, platform, and test engineering teams to provide necessary low-level cloud networking, security, identity, and CI at scale.
🎓 Skills & Qualifications
Education: Bachelor's degree in Computer Science, Engineering, or a related field. Relevant experience may be considered in lieu of a degree.
Experience: 5-10 years of experience in DevOps roles, with a strong focus on cloud infrastructure management, CI/CD, and security.
Required Skills:
- Solid experience in DevOps practices, CI/CD, GitOps workflows, and Agile methodologies.
- Strong hands-on skills with Terraform, Ansible, and CloudFormation for infrastructure automation.
- Proficient in Python or similar high-level programming languages used in DevOps tooling.
- Good grasp of core Kubernetes components and APIs, with hands-on EKS/GKE cluster management experience.
- Practical knowledge of GitOps principles, ideally with experience using Argo CD for app delivery.
- Experience developing reusable cloud-native frameworks and deploying containerized apps using Docker & Kubernetes.
Preferred Skills:
- Experience with AWS and GCP cloud platforms.
- Familiarity with Capella, Enterprise Redis, and MongoDB.
- Knowledge of FastAPI and other web frameworks.
- Experience with Crossplane and multi-cloud infrastructure management.
📊 Web Portfolio & Project Requirements
Portfolio Essentials:
- Demonstrate experience in cloud infrastructure management, CI/CD pipeline development, and security implementation.
- Showcase projects that highlight your ability to work with IaC tools, Kubernetes, and containerization.
- Include examples of your work with security tools and compliance measures.
Technical Documentation:
- Provide clear and concise documentation for your projects, explaining the architecture, deployment process, and any relevant security measures.
- Include any performance metrics, testing methodologies, and optimization techniques used in your projects.
💵 Compensation & Benefits
Salary Range: Competitive salary package, commensurate with experience and industry standards in Bengaluru, India.
Benefits:
- Attractive Discretionary Time Off
- Private Medical Insurance with optional dependent coverage
- Educational Assistance Reimbursement Program
- Opportunities for reimbursement for conferences, trainings, and other personal development events
- Maternity and Paternity Leave
Working Hours: Full-time position with standard working hours, including flexibility for deployment windows, maintenance, and project deadlines.
🎯 Team & Company Context
Company Culture:
- Industry: Cloud Communications
- Company Size: Large (1,001+ employees)
- Founded: 2001
- Team Structure: The DevOps team works closely with cross-functional software, platform, and test engineering teams to provide necessary low-level cloud networking, security, identity, and CI at scale. The team consists of experienced DevOps engineers who collaborate to ensure the resilience, compliance, and security of Vonage's core cloud platform.
Development Methodology:
- Agile/Scrum methodologies with sprint planning for web projects.
- Code review, testing, and quality assurance practices.
- Deployment strategies, CI/CD pipelines, and server management.
Company Website: Vonage
📝 Enhancement Note: Vonage is a global cloud communications leader, working with brands such as Airbnb, Viber, WhatsApp, and Snapchat to accelerate their digital transformation. The company values innovation and continuous learning, making it an excellent place for DevOps engineers looking to grow their careers in the cloud communications industry.
📈 Career & Growth Analysis
Web Technology Career Level: Mid-Senior level DevOps Engineer, responsible for developing and expanding Vonage's core cloud platform, ensuring resilience, compliance, and security for various communication capabilities.
Reporting Structure: The DevOps Engineer III reports to the Senior DevOps Manager and works closely with cross-functional software, platform, and test engineering teams.
Technical Impact: The role has a significant impact on Vonage's core cloud platform, ensuring the scalability, performance, and security of voice, messaging, video, and data capabilities across Unified Communications, contact centers, and communication APIs.
Growth Opportunities:
- Technical Growth: Expand your expertise in cloud infrastructure management, CI/CD, and security by working on diverse projects and collaborating with experienced team members.
- Leadership Development: Demonstrate strong performance and take on mentoring responsibilities to grow into a technical leadership role within the DevOps team.
- Architecture Decisions: Contribute to strategic architecture decisions that shape Vonage's core cloud platform and drive its evolution.
📝 Enhancement Note: Vonage offers a dynamic work environment that encourages continuous learning and growth. The company's focus on innovation and collaboration provides DevOps engineers with ample opportunities to develop their skills and advance their careers in the cloud communications industry.
🌐 Work Environment
Office Type: On-site office with a collaborative work environment that encourages cross-functional integration between developers, designers, and stakeholders.
Office Location(s): Bengaluru, Karnataka, India
Workspace Context:
- Collaborative Environment: The office features open workspaces that foster collaboration and knowledge sharing between team members.
- Development Tools: The team uses the latest development tools, including multiple monitors and testing devices, to ensure optimal productivity and performance.
- Cross-functional Collaboration: The office layout encourages interaction and collaboration with other teams, such as software, platform, and test engineering teams.
Work Schedule: Standard full-time working hours with flexibility for deployment windows, maintenance, and project deadlines.
📝 Enhancement Note: Vonage's on-site office in Bengaluru provides a collaborative and innovative work environment that supports the growth and development of DevOps engineers. The company's focus on cross-functional collaboration and knowledge sharing fosters a dynamic and engaging work experience.
📄 Application & Technical Interview Process
Interview Process:
- Online Assessment: A technical assessment to evaluate your understanding of DevOps practices, cloud infrastructure management, and security implementation.
- Phone Screen: A brief call to discuss your technical assessment results, answer any questions you may have, and provide more information about the role and company.
- On-site Interview: A face-to-face interview with the hiring manager and other team members to discuss your technical skills, cultural fit, and career aspirations. This may include a technical deep dive, system design discussion, and architecture decision-making exercise.
- Final Evaluation: A final assessment of your technical skills, cultural fit, and alignment with Vonage's values and mission.
Portfolio Review Tips:
- Portfolio Structure: Organize your portfolio to showcase your experience in cloud infrastructure management, CI/CD pipeline development, and security implementation.
- Project Case Studies: Include detailed case studies that demonstrate your ability to work with IaC tools, Kubernetes, and containerization, highlighting the challenges you faced and how you overcame them.
- Code Quality: Ensure your code is well-documented, clean, and follows best practices for cloud infrastructure management and security implementation.
- Company-specific Considerations: Tailor your portfolio to highlight your understanding of Vonage's core cloud platform and the specific challenges faced by the company in the cloud communications industry.
Technical Challenge Preparation:
- Challenge Format: Familiarize yourself with common DevOps challenges, such as infrastructure automation, CI/CD pipeline development, and security implementation exercises.
- Time Management: Practice time management skills to ensure you can complete challenges within the given timeframe.
- Solution Architecture: Develop strong problem-solving skills and an understanding of solution architecture to create efficient and effective solutions for technical challenges.
ATS Keywords: [Provide a comprehensive list of web development and server administration-relevant keywords for resume optimization, organized by category: programming languages, web frameworks, server technologies, databases, tools, methodologies, soft skills, industry terms]
📝 Enhancement Note: Vonage's interview process is designed to evaluate your technical skills, cultural fit, and alignment with the company's mission and values. By preparing thoroughly and tailoring your portfolio and interview responses to the specific requirements of the role, you can increase your chances of success in the application process.
🛠 Technology Stack & Web Infrastructure
Frontend Technologies: Not applicable for this role.
Backend & Server Technologies:
- Cloud Platforms: AWS, GCP, Capella
- Databases: Enterprise Redis, MongoDB
- Programming Languages: Python with FastAPI
- Infrastructure Automation Tools: Terraform (Atlantis), Ansible, CloudFormation
- Containerization: Docker, Kubernetes
- CI/CD Pipelines: GitHub Actions, AWS Code Suite, GCP Cloud Build
- Security Tools: Cloud Armor, Security Command Center, AWS GuardDuty, AWS WAF, AWS Shield Advanced
Development & DevOps Tools:
- Version Control: Git
- Monitoring Tools: Prometheus, Grafana
- Log Management: ELK Stack, Cloud-based solutions (AWS CloudWatch, GCP Stackdriver Logging)
- Infrastructure as Code (IaC): Terraform, Atlantis, CloudFormation
- CI/CD: GitHub Actions, AWS Code Suite, GCP Cloud Build
- Containerization: Docker, Kubernetes, Helm
📝 Enhancement Note: Vonage's technology stack is designed to provide a scalable, secure, and resilient cloud infrastructure for the company's core communication platform. The company uses a combination of open-source and proprietary tools to ensure optimal performance, security, and compliance.
👥 Team Culture & Values
Web Development Values:
- User-centric Design: Prioritize user experience and accessibility in all development processes.
- Performance Optimization: Focus on optimizing performance and scalability for web applications and services.
- Code Quality: Maintain high coding standards and best practices for web development.
- Collaboration and Knowledge Sharing: Foster a culture of collaboration and continuous learning within the development team.
Collaboration Style:
- Cross-functional Integration: Encourage collaboration between developers, designers, and stakeholders to ensure a cohesive and user-focused product.
- Code Review Culture: Implement a code review process to maintain code quality and knowledge sharing within the development team.
- Peer Programming: Encourage pair programming and collaborative development to improve code quality and team skills.
📝 Enhancement Note: Vonage's web development team values user-centric design, performance optimization, and code quality. The team fosters a culture of collaboration and continuous learning, encouraging knowledge sharing and cross-functional integration between developers, designers, and stakeholders.
🌐 Work Environment
Office Type: On-site office with a collaborative work environment that encourages cross-functional integration between developers, designers, and stakeholders.
Office Location(s): Bengaluru, Karnataka, India
Workspace Context:
- Collaborative Environment: The office features open workspaces that foster collaboration and knowledge sharing between team members.
- Development Tools: The team uses the latest development tools, including multiple monitors and testing devices, to ensure optimal productivity and performance.
- Cross-functional Collaboration: The office layout encourages interaction and collaboration with other teams, such as software, platform, and test engineering teams.
Work Schedule: Standard full-time working hours with flexibility for deployment windows, maintenance, and project deadlines.
📝 Enhancement Note: Vonage's on-site office in Bengaluru provides a collaborative and innovative work environment that supports the growth and development of DevOps engineers. The company's focus on cross-functional collaboration and knowledge sharing fosters a dynamic and engaging work experience.
🛠 Challenges & Growth Opportunities
Technical Challenges:
- Infrastructure Automation: Develop and maintain automated infrastructure provisioning and management solutions using IaC tools, such as Terraform and Ansible.
- CI/CD Pipeline Development: Create and optimize CI/CD pipelines for automated testing, building, and deployment of applications within Kubernetes environments, incorporating package management tools for application dependencies.
- Security Implementation: Design and implement least privilege access policies, configure and deploy cloud security tools, and ensure infrastructure compliance and security protocols.
- Multi-cloud Infrastructure Management: Develop and maintain multi-cloud infrastructure provisioning and management solutions using tools like Crossplane.
Learning & Development Opportunities:
- Technical Skill Development: Expand your expertise in cloud infrastructure management, CI/CD, and security by working on diverse projects and collaborating with experienced team members.
- Conference Attendance: Attend industry conferences, webinars, and workshops to stay up-to-date with the latest trends and best practices in cloud communications and DevOps.
- Certification Programs: Pursue relevant certifications, such as AWS Certified Solutions Architect, Google Cloud Certified - Professional Cloud Architect, or Certified Kubernetes Application Developer (CKAD), to demonstrate your expertise in cloud infrastructure management and security.
- Technical Mentorship: Seek mentorship opportunities within the team to gain insights into the latest trends, best practices, and career development strategies in the cloud communications industry.
📝 Enhancement Note: Vonage offers a dynamic work environment that encourages continuous learning and growth. The company's focus on innovation and collaboration provides DevOps engineers with ample opportunities to develop their skills and advance their careers in the cloud communications industry.
💡 Interview Preparation
Technical Questions:
- Cloud Infrastructure Management: Demonstrate your understanding of cloud infrastructure management, including IaC tools, Kubernetes, and containerization.
- CI/CD Pipeline Development: Explain your experience with CI/CD pipeline development, including tools like GitHub Actions, AWS Code Suite, and GCP Cloud Build.
- Security Implementation: Discuss your knowledge of security implementation, including least privilege access policies, cloud security tools, and infrastructure compliance.
Company & Culture Questions:
- Company-specific Considerations: Research Vonage's core cloud platform, the specific challenges faced by the company in the cloud communications industry, and how your technical skills and experience can contribute to the team's success.
- Development Methodology: Familiarize yourself with Agile/Scrum methodologies, code review practices, and quality assurance processes used at Vonage.
- User Experience Impact: Discuss your understanding of user experience design principles and how they can be applied to improve the performance, accessibility, and usability of Vonage's core cloud platform.
Portfolio Presentation Strategy:
- Live Demonstration: Prepare a live demonstration of your portfolio, showcasing your experience in cloud infrastructure management, CI/CD pipeline development, and security implementation.
- Code Explanation: Be ready to explain your code, architecture decisions, and the thought processes behind your technical solutions.
- User Experience Showcase: Highlight the user experience aspects of your projects, demonstrating your ability to create intuitive, accessible, and performant web applications and services.
📝 Enhancement Note: Vonage's interview process is designed to evaluate your technical skills, cultural fit, and alignment with the company's mission and values. By preparing thoroughly and tailoring your portfolio and interview responses to the specific requirements of the role, you can increase your chances of success in the application process.
📌 Application Steps
To apply for this DevOps Engineer III position at Vonage:
- Submit Your Application: Click on the application link provided and submit your resume, highlighting your relevant experience in cloud infrastructure management, CI/CD, and security implementation.
- Prepare Your Portfolio: Tailor your portfolio to showcase your experience in cloud infrastructure management, CI/CD pipeline development, and security implementation, with a focus on Vonage's core cloud platform and the specific challenges faced by the company in the cloud communications industry.
- Optimize Your Resume: Use relevant web development and server administration keywords to optimize your resume for the DevOps Engineer III role at Vonage.
- Research Vonage: Learn about Vonage's core cloud platform, the specific challenges faced by the company in the cloud communications industry, and how your technical skills and experience can contribute to the team's success.
- Prepare for Technical Interview: Familiarize yourself with common DevOps challenges, such as infrastructure automation, CI/CD pipeline development, and security implementation exercises, and practice your problem-solving skills and solution architecture.
📝 Important Notice: This enhanced job description includes AI-generated insights and web development/server administration industry-standard assumptions. All details should be verified directly with the hiring organization before making application decisions.
Application Requirements
Candidates should have solid experience in DevOps practices and strong hands-on skills with infrastructure automation tools like Terraform and Ansible. Proficiency in Python and practical knowledge of Kubernetes management are also required.